fox5vegas.com — LAS VEGAS -- If you really want to help stimulate the economy, it could be as easy as grabbing a beer.A new study shows beer contributes $1.2 billion to Nevada's economy each year.The National Beer Wholesalers Association said the beer industry also generates more than 15,000 jobs in the state.
